Here are the songs made famous by those who did not achieve five or more UK chart hits during the '50s & '60s and whose names begin with 'N'

Napoleon XIV - Male vocalist from USA

They're Coming To Take Me Away, Ha-Haaa! - 1966

Johnny Nash - Male vocalist from USA

Hold Me Tight - 1968 . . . . You Got Soul - 1969 . . . . Cupid - 1969

The Naturals - Male vocal / instrumental group from UK

I Should Have Known Better - 1964

Sandy Nelson - Male instrumentalist - drums from USA

Teen Beat - 1959 . . . . Let There Be Drums - 1961 . . . . Drums Are My Beat - 1962 . . . . Drummin' Up A Storm - 1962

Nero & Gladiators - Male instrumental group from UK

Entry Of The Gladiators - 1961 . . . . In The Hall Of The Mountain King - 1961

New Generation - Male vocal / instrumental group from UK

Smokey Blues Away - 1968

New Vaudeville Band - Male vocal / instrumental group from UK

Winchester Cathedral - 1966 . . . . Peek-A-Boo - 1967 . . . . Finchley Central - 1967 . . . . Green Street Green - 1967

The Newbeats - Male vocal group from USA

Bread And Butter - 1964

Brad Newman - Male vocalist from UK

Somebody To Love - 1962

The Nice - Male instrumental group from UK

America - 1968

Sue Nicholls - Female vocalist from UK

Where Will You Be - 1968

Nilsson (Harry Nilsson) - Male vocalist from USA

Everybody's Talkin' - 1969

1910 Fruitgum Co - Male vocal / instrumental group from USA

Simon Says - 1968

Nirvana - Male vocal / instrumental duo from UK

Rainbow Chaser - 1968
